Director of Food and Beverage Jobs in Ocala, FL

A Director of Food and Beverage in the hospitality industry is responsible for overseeing all food and beverage operations within a hotel, restaurant, or similar establishment. This includes planning menus, ensuring quality of products, maintaining inventory, meeting health and safety regulations, and coordinating with other departments to provide an excellent customer experience. They are also tasked with managing budgets, increasing profitability, and setting strategic goals for the department. They often work closely with the executive chef, restaurant manager, and other key personnel to ensure all food and beverage offerings align with the brand's standards and guest expectations.

This position requires a strong background in the foodservice industry, with a keen understanding of food and beverage trends and regulations. Ideally, a Director of Food and Beverage should have a degree in hospitality management, business administration or a related field. They should have excellent leadership, communication, and customer service skills, as well as a proven track record in managing a team and improving operational efficiency. Certifications such as Certified Food and Beverage Executive (CFBE) or ServSafe can be beneficial for this role. Prior to becoming a Director of Food and Beverage, a person might serve in roles such as Restaurant Manager, Food and Beverage Manager, or Assistant Director of Food and Beverage.

Highest Education Level

Director of Food and Beverages in Ocala, FL off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
43.1%
Associate's Degree
17.1%
High School or GED
14.6%
Vocational Degree or Certification
10.3%
Master's Degree
10.0%
Some College
3.6%
Doctorate Degree
0.8%
Some High School
0.4%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Director of Food and Beverages in Ocala, FL
2-4 years
29.5%
1-2 years
29.4%
None
18.4%
Less than 1 year
17.8%
4-6 years
4.9%
